[flutter_tools] Reland: simplify pub cache logic (#67589)
There have been some more additional reports of a missing 'package:characters' import after upgrading flutter. This has me concerned that our pub caching logic is incorrect. Instead of the tool attempting to guess when pub should be run, always delegate to pub.

Also takes an opportunity to fix the kernel snapshot depending on the .packages or package_config. Due to the generated: date field this causes extra rebuilds. Instead when pub get is run, write out an additional file with just the package contents and version.

Fixes #66777
Fixes #65723
